Fitbit Pay cards - I've seen other complaints about the few UK banks.  Nobody here would know when, or if, they will be updated.  That requires cooperation between the bank and Fitbit.  Only advise is to urge your bank to work with Fitbit on this.

 

There is a free clock face "Photograph" by Fitbit that uses your photo.  I have not tried it.  All of the clockfaces "by Fitbit" are free.  You can also do search for free clockfaces.  Also the third-party clockfaces that charge are mostly just a few dollars.

See How do I change the clock face on my Fitbit device? 

 

For music, see How do I listen to music and podcasts on my Fitbit watch? 

My understanding is that you need a membership to Pandora (perhaps only in U.S.) or Deezer; then you can load playlists to Sense.  For Spotify, you need a Premium membership; then you can control Spotify play on your phone but not actually load any music to the Sense.
